What the petition asks
My mum spent 4 hour dying in pain due to MAR chart missing. Ambulance Crew couldn't give drugs needed. My mum died hospital 1hr pain free. I had to watch her. Just in Case box is NOT standard practice. We want a Debbiebox in place in every GP with MAR, DNS and drugs and comes direct from GP.
The MAR charts was not requested at my GP and was missed out. District nurse request a JUST IN CASE BOX. This GP didn't have a box policy.
The Debbiebox is a palliative care box which will have telephone numbers, drugs, MAR chart and DNR form, syringes it will be done by a GP alone.
Currently each GP has their own policy it should be standard practice so no miscommunication happens resulting in mistakes and someone dying in pain.
This would stop compensation claims and is cost effective.
